Radiocarbon dating is one of the most widely used scientific dating methods in archaeology and environmental science. Radiocarbon dating is important because it provides a fairly precise age for artifacts and organic material under 50,000 years old. Professor willard libby produced the first radiocarbon dates in and was later awarded the nobel prize for his efforts. Although many people think radiocarbon is used to date rocks, it is limited to dating things that contain carbon and were once alive (fossils). It is good for dating for the last 50,000 years to about 400 years ago and can create chronologies for areas that previously lacked calendars. As long as there is organic material present, radiocarbon dating is a universal dating technique that can be applied anywhere in the world.
